Who makes GEN72-B and YNT-CS20?

GEN72-B is made by RealMan Robotics, based in CN. YNT-CS20 is made by SHANDONG UNITY ROBOTICS CO., LTD., based in CN.

How do GEN72-B and YNT-CS20 compare on the Robo Score?

GEN72-B scores 72.2 on the Robo Score. YNT-CS20 scores 43.0. The Robo Score is a 0–100 credibility figure blending commercial maturity, verified deployments, company standing, and independent coverage — see methodology for the full breakdown.
